What Is Juicebox?

Juicebox is an AI-powered candidate sourcing platform designed to help recruiters discover talent using conversational search instead of traditional Boolean logic.

Rather than asking users to build complex search expressions, Juicebox allows recruiters to type requests in plain language.

For example, a recruiter might ask the platform to find:

"Senior backend engineers with Kubernetes experience who have worked at fintech startups."

Instead of manually translating that request into Boolean syntax, the platform attempts to interpret the hiring requirement automatically.

This significantly reduces the learning curve associated with sourcing.

Recruiters spend less time constructing search queries and more time evaluating candidates.

According to Juicebox, the platform focuses on AI-powered people search, recruiter productivity, and simplified talent discovery.

For many recruiters, this is its biggest advantage.

How Juicebox Compares With Other AI Recruiting Platforms

Recruiters evaluating Juicebox often compare it with platforms such as SeekOut, hireEZ, and Huntlo because each product addresses candidate sourcing through artificial intelligence.

However, their priorities differ considerably.

SeekOut emphasizes talent intelligence and skills-based sourcing, making it especially attractive for enterprise organizations recruiting highly specialized professionals.

hireEZ combines AI sourcing with recruiter CRM, automation, and candidate engagement, making it popular among organizations running proactive sourcing programs.

Juicebox focuses on conversational search, reducing the learning curve associated with Boolean sourcing and making candidate discovery faster for recruiters of every experience level.

Huntlo expands beyond sourcing by connecting discovery, outreach, AI screening, interview management, recruiter collaboration, workflow automation, and hiring operations into one ecosystem.

Rather than asking which platform has the strongest AI, organizations should evaluate which platform best supports their complete recruiting process.
